On a side note, I have read that the AUO B156HW01 V4's are no longer being manufactured... Does anybody know if there will be or is a replacement screen for the NP8150/P150HM that is matte with the 95% gamut color? -
Anthony@MALIBAL Company Representative
They've been discontinued for a little while now, the only stock left is that which has been stockpiled.
That said, there are quite a number stockpiled, so there's plenty of time to find a replacement (if another 95% is even looked for as a replacement). -
